  • Job overview

    The Credit Analyst II at First United Bank is responsible for analyzing and monitoring the financial condition and creditworthiness of individuals and businesses applying for credit, impacting the bank's risk management and lending decisions.

  • Responsibilities and impact

    The role involves analyzing loan data, preparing credit memos and reports, managing financial information files, advising Loan Officers, performing credit inquiries, and communicating effectively with bank management to support credit decisions and risk management.

  • Experience and skills

    Requires a Bachelor's degree in Finance, Accounting or related field, 1-4 years banking experience, 2-3 years commercial underwriting experience in commercial real estate and C&I loans, strong financial analysis and Excel skills, and good communication and problem-solving abilities.
